What is Gynecomastia?
Boosting of breasts in men by both diet and exercise and with increasing weight due to hormones is called gynecomastia. Gynecomastia may be observed in men at puberty and at increasing age. Gynecomastia surgery reduces breast size in men (caused due to hormonal imbalance or heredity), flattening and enhancing the chest contours.

How is the Procedure Performed?
The procedure involves liposuction and surgical removal of fat and glandular tissue. Gynecomastia surgery may be performed under local or general anesthesia. Your type of anesthesia is determined by considering your age and the size of your breasts. The surgery lasts approximately 1-1.5 hours. Incisions are made near the pigmented areas of the nipple, so scars are well hidden after the surgery. After the surgery, you may be discharged on the same afternoon of the surgery day or the next day.
You’ll be given a compression garment to help reduce swelling. Your scars, while permanent, will fade over time and will be as unobstructed as possible. Recovery time takes about 1-2 weeks. You may take a bath after 2-3 days and return to your social life.

Gynecomastia is derived from the Greek words gyne, meaning woman, and mastos, meaning breast. Gynecomastia is a synonym, and gynaecomastia is an obsolete term.
Hormone imbalance between the sex hormones estrogen and testosterone is the main cause of Gynecomastia. As estrogen (female hormone) hormone cause development of breast tissue while testosterone (male hormone) suppress the growth of breast tissue. When the level of estrogen hormone increases growth of breast tissue occurs in males. Obesity, steroids, certain medicines, hyperthyroidism are some other causes of Gynecomastia.
Gynecomastia is not a serious problem but it can be a tough condition to deal with. Men or boy having Gynecomastia have to face lots of embrassement due to their enlarged breast.
Gynecomastia doesn’t go away in all cases in some case when the boy is in puberty stage then it can subside when he reaches adolescence stage because of the hormonal level.
The Gynecomastia or man boobs consists of two main components
- Glandular tissue – which is firm and dense.
- Fatty tissue – which is soft.

Gynecomastia surgery is done under local or general anaesthesia under the following steps
- In Gynecomastia surgery first marking is done from where all the abudance fat and glandular breast tissue are to be removed.
- After that anaesthesia is administered this can be either local or general. The choice of anaesthesia depends on some factors such as type and grade of Gynecomastia, obesity, underlying medical conditions.
- Very small incision is being made near nipple areolar region and VASER probe is being inserted for breaking fat and fibrous tissue. Fat and fibrous tissue are broken and by ultrasonic cavitations and a proper contour of the whole chest is given.
- When no fat is seen to be coming out from the area then suction is being stopped.
- The extra glandular breast tissue is being removed by enlarging incision. After the surgery only a small scar is visible which gradually goes away with time.
The traditional technique for Gynecomastia uses an incision around the areola to open the skin and remove the underlying breast gland tissue. This procedure is designed to remove mostly breast gland tissue and a little amount of fat. It gives a big scar, more side effects; require hospital admission and long recovery period.

After surgery, a small dressing is done over the chest and pressure garment is applied to minimize swelling and support your new chest contour as it heals. Some of the precautions which you have to take following your Gynecomastia surgery are
- You can take bath next day after the procedure and after that no dressing is applied. The sutures will be removed around 10 to 14 days.
- You will be prescribed 7 days course of antibiotics and analgesics after the procedure.
- You can resume normal activity once you are comfortable to do movements. Mostly 1 or 2 days rest is enough to recover.
- You can start exercise after 1 or 2 weeks once you are comfortable.
- You have to avoid driving for first 24 hrs and if possible accompany a person with you.
After the surgery there will be small scar which will be not at all visible. The scar will heal within 6 months and after that they will not at all visible. Within a month after surgery you will start seeing the change in shape and reduction in breast size.
